The ULE Revolution

Home Automation, Monitoring and Security, Energy Management and Remote Healthcare are fast-growing markets. In-home wireless systems addressing these markets are inexpensive, simple and safe - providing fast time to market, easy deployment, and excellent potential for mass adoption.

Digital Enhanced Cordless Telecommunications (DECT) is the standard for cordless phone communications worldwide. Available in over 110 countries and operating in some 600 million households, DECT is the dominant and most appropriate technology for voice services and real-time guaranteed data services at rates up to 1Mbps.

With the introduction of the Ultra Low Energy (ULE) standard extension, DECT has become the ideal technology for home automation and security, as well. ULE features extremely low costs, low power consumption, long range (full house coverage with simple start topology), highly-suitable bit-rates, and value-added complementary voice and video capabilities.

ULE for Home Automation and Security/Monitoring System Topology

ULE utilizes star topology, taking advantage of an extended indoor (over 70meters/230feet) and outdoor (over 600meter/2000feet) range to provide full coverage without deployment of a costly mesh network.

ULE is a SW protocol extension of the standard DECT, already deployed in millions of DECT gateways and standard (PSTN) base stations. These devices can be easily upgraded to support ULE for Home Automation and Security/Monitoring, while continuing to support legacy telephony. This enables operators and Telcos to generate new revenue streams with minimal OPEX. ULE-based devices will be suitable for diverse business models ranging from do-it-yourself (DIY) retailers to professional installers, and including self-or professional-monitored services.
